Step 1: Discover the Top Jets

Familiarize yourself with the most expensive private jets. Here’s a list of the top 10 jets, along with their approximate costs:

  1. Airbus A380 - Approximately $500 million

    • Known for its spacious interior and ability to carry over 500 passengers.
  2. Air Force One - Estimated at $660 million

    • Custom-designed for presidential use with advanced security features.
  3. Boeing 747-8 VIP - Around $367 million

    • Offers luxurious amenities, including a conference room and a bedroom.
  4. Boeing 787 Dreamliner - Approximately $224 million

    • Designed for long-haul flights with advanced fuel efficiency.
  5. Gulfstream G650ER - Costs about $70 million

    • Known for its speed and range, suitable for long-distance travel.
  6. Bombardier Global 8000 - Priced around $75 million

    • Offers a spacious cabin and high performance.
  7. Airbus ACJ319neo - Estimated at $95 million

    • Features customized interiors and advanced technology.
  8. Embraer Lineage 1000E - Approximately $53 million

    • Combines luxury with functionality for business and leisure.
  9. Gulfstream G500 - Costs around $45 million

    • Known for its state-of-the-art technology and comfort.
  10. Cessna Citation Longitude - Priced at about $26 million

    • Offers a perfect blend of performance and luxury.

Step 4: Consider Maintenance and Operating Costs

Owning a private jet involves significant ongoing expenses. Key factors include:

  • Fuel Costs: Depending on the model, fuel can be a major expense.
  • Maintenance: Regular inspections and repairs are necessary to ensure safety and performance.
  • Crew Salaries: Hiring a qualified crew adds to operational costs.
